To understand the photo books, one must first understand the phenomenon of gravure idols (グラビアアイドル). The term "gravure" (グラビア) has its roots in the rotogravure printing technique, which was historically used to print high-quality photographic reproductions in magazines. Over time, the term evolved in Japan to refer to a specific form of modeling and the models themselves. Emerging prominently in the 1970s, this genre filled men's magazines, or "mooks," with a mix of interviews and photos of young women, mainly in swimsuits.

Historically, collecting physical photo books was a rite of passage for enthusiasts. Fans would visit bookstores in Akihabara or order heavy, imported hardcovers through specialized global distributors.
